Erik Grendahl — Founder and Lead Trainer

Erik is a Certified Dog Trainer through the Dog Training Internship Academy (DTIA). He earned his professional credential in 2012 while training directly under Janis Bradley and has worked hands-on with hundreds of dogs.

His background includes a formal apprenticeship, fostering, dog daycare and boarding, temperament evaluations, intensive board-and-train work for rescue dogs, family-dog training, behavior work, and showing his personal dog to an AKC championship.

Erik directs screening, training plans, behavioral assessment, and family coaching. He explains technical behavior concepts in ordinary language, helps owners understand why behavior makes sense, and turns that understanding into realistic next steps.

Family coaching uses demonstration, guided repetition, and feedback. Erik expects owners to make mistakes while learning and helps them refine their timing and habits without blame.

Selena Grendahl — Academy Trainer

Selena has spent nearly two decades immersed in dog-training practice alongside Erik. Her experience includes approximately 20 foster dogs, around six family dogs, and approximately eight working livestock guardian dogs.

She also brings hands-on board-and-train experience, dog daycare and boarding experience, and professional dog-walker certification through the dog*tec Dog Walking Academy, now dog*biz.

Selena contributes daily training, observation, reinforcement, care, enrichment, routines, and lifestyle learning. She carries each dog’s formal training into the many small moments that shape behavior throughout the day.

Shared training standard

Humane Methods. Useful Skills. Honest Communication.

GCA builds behavior through reinforcement, clear communication, thoughtful management, and repetition. The Academies do not use shock/e-collars, prong collars, choke chains, or equipment intended to cause fear or pain.
